Title

An evaluation of stereo speech enhancement methods for different audio-visual scenarios

Abstract
Following speech on TV or radio in the presence of interferers is sometimes challenging, in particular for the elderly and the hearing-impaired. To evaluate the performance of speech enhancement methods for such scenarios, we consider a stereo mixture composed of a speech signal and interfering sources. We apply different approaches to separate the mixture into two components, where the first component contains mainly speech (the desired signal) and the second component contains the rest of the mixture. An improved stereo signal is constructed by recombining these components such that speech gets emphasized with respect to the rest of the mixture and at the same time the amount of artifacts is kept to a minimum. Listening tests and objective measures show that the center extraction approach is in general the most effective, although it is sensitive to speaker positioning.
